For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 106 students in Montezuma Comm School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 7/10, which is in the top 50% of public middle schools in Iowa.
Public Middle School in Montezuma Comm School District have an average math proficiency score of 82% (versus the Iowa public middle school average of 68%), and reading proficiency score of 72% (versus the 71%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 7%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Iowa public middle school average of 27%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$18,989 is higher than the state median of $16,592. The school district revenue/student has grown by 10%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$13,869 is less than the state median of $16,163. The school district spending/student has declined by 5% over four school years.
